Output 53d8dfd3f244c7753c056090677984cf863c0cddc0aedbfed3f2306bf4b17cff:25

value
70733
script pubkey
OP_0 OP_PUSHBYTES_20 d0e8fdca93f3126492452d680dfb3295b5fb24cf
address
bc1q6r50mj5n7vfxfyj9945qm7ejjk6lkfx02u96x7
transaction
53d8dfd3f244c7753c056090677984cf863c0cddc0aedbfed3f2306bf4b17cff
spent
true